Window Repair – New York, New York This is one of those “a day in the life of a big city” type pictures. I was walking by and saw this crew repairing the store window, or at least temporarily patching it with plywood. I don’t know how it was broken, but this was the only window, so I suspect it wasn’t caused by a widespread disturbance. There is a three-person crew, which is not clear from this angle.
